The Tronair 01-1201-0010 Multi-Head Towbar is designed for compatibility with the Tronair Series 500 Multi-Heads, which are adaptable to a wide range of aircraft nose gear configurations. This makes it ideal for fleet operations or ground support teams that work with multiple aircraft models. As long as the head matches the specific aircraft type, the towbar can be easily swapped and reused across platforms.
This towbar is rated for aircraft with a maximum gross weight of 75,000 lbs (34 metric tons). Tronair strongly advises using the Multi-Head Towbar only with Category 1 or Category 2 tugs and aircraft that do not exceed this weight limit. Exceeding the specified rating can cause structural stress or failure, resulting in equipment damage or safety hazards.

The body of the 01-1201-0010 towbar is made from high-strength aluminum and finished in a Tronair Blue powder coat for durability and corrosion resistance. This lightweight yet rugged build ensures long-term performance in demanding ground handling environments.
Operators should inspect the towing eye, shock assembly, towbar tube, casters, mounting hardware, and tire pressure before each use. The included checklist outlines specific torque values and wear indicators, helping teams spot issues early. This proactive approach helps prevent costly equipment failure and ensures safe towing operations.
Tronair recommends always attaching the towbar to the aircraft first, followed by connecting it to the tug. This order helps prevent accidental tug movement that could damage the aircraft. Also, ensure the pintle hook height keeps the towbar as level as possible to avoid stress or drag during towing.
Yes, certain coupler types – like lift head, vertical side swing latch, standard duty latch, and swivel hook – can cause binding or failure in the lunette eye. Tronair recommends using a telecoupler pintle hook, such as the 01-1950-5000 Standard Telecoupler, to reduce stress and improve performance.
Tronair suggests weekly inspections of critical components and greasing the tire axle every 90 to 180 days. Pneumatic tires should be inflated to the correct pressure, and damaged or worn parts – like casters or lifting handles – should be repaired or replaced promptly.
Pushing or towing the aircraft at an angle exceeding 90° between the tug and towbar can cause the towbar weldment to contact the tug, leading to structural damage. Always maintain proper alignment and avoid sharp turns during aircraft repositioning to ensure safe handling.
Tronair provides a one-year warranty against manufacturing defects from the date of shipment to the original customer. Replacement parts carry a 90-day warranty. However, any unauthorized modifications or misuse – such as operating beyond rated capacity – will void the warranty.
